diff --git src/java/org/apache/nutch/host/HostDbUpdateReducer.java src/java/org/apache/nutch/host/HostDbUpdateReducer.java
index acba4ed..f7e792c 100644
--- src/java/org/apache/nutch/host/HostDbUpdateReducer.java
+++ src/java/org/apache/nutch/host/HostDbUpdateReducer.java
@@ -75,7 +75,7 @@ public class HostDbUpdateReducer extends GoraReducer<Text, WebPage, String, Host
     }
     
     // output host data
-    Host host = new Host();
+    Host host = Host.newBuilder().build();
     host.getMetadata().put(new Utf8("p"),ByteBuffer.wrap(Integer.toString(numPages).getBytes()));
     if (numFetched > 0) {
       host.getMetadata().put(new Utf8("f"),ByteBuffer.wrap(Integer.toString(numFetched).getBytes()));
diff --git src/java/org/apache/nutch/host/HostInjectorJob.java src/java/org/apache/nutch/host/HostInjectorJob.java
index 8780457..0a65fec 100644
--- src/java/org/apache/nutch/host/HostInjectorJob.java
+++ src/java/org/apache/nutch/host/HostInjectorJob.java
@@ -117,7 +117,7 @@ public class HostInjectorJob implements Tool {
       }
 
       // now add the metadata
-      Host host = new Host();
+      Host host = Host.newBuilder().build();
 
       Iterator<String> keysIter = metadata.keySet().iterator();
       while (keysIter.hasNext()) {

